The PSU driver module complies with s3ip sysfs specification (sonic-net#12887)
Why I did it Provide a PSU driver framework that complies with s3ip sysfs specification How I did it 1、 The framework module provides register and unregister interface and implementation. 2、 The framework will help you create the sysfs node How to verify it A demo driver base on this framework will display the sysfs node wich conform to the s3ip sysfs specification
